Despite being a smaller station, Barnhill emphasizes simplicity and essential conveniences. While modern amenities like ticket offices, machine collection points, and luggage storage are absent, it offers some basic facilities to enhance your travel experience. For instance, there are smartcard validators for ease of travel, and CCTV ensures passenger security.
Barnhill station may not house a ticket office or ticket machines, but do not let that deter you. Purchasing tickets online via different retailers is quick and seamless. Just remember, you’ll need to plan ahead as there are no facilities for online ticket collection. Contactless smartcards can be validated here, making tap-and-go travel possible.
Although there are no accessible toilets, wheelchair availability, or baby changing facilities, the station does offer step-free access. This ensures easy entry to both platforms via ramps, making the station accessible for all. Customer help points can be found if you need assistance or information during your visit. Make sure to stay safe by adhering to the required stepping precautions when boarding the train on platform one.
Once you’ve arrived at Barnhill, venturing further is a breeze. For those needing rail replacement services, buses are accessible from Edgefauld Road, well identified by the station side entrance. A detailed location can be found using the what3words link: ///shall.assets.odds.
If buses aren’t your choice, taxis are readily available, details of which can be sourced from TrainTaxi. Alternatively, if you wish to explore regional bus services, head over to Traveline Scotland or call their helpline to plan your journey.

With its manageable size and accessible features, Stansted Mountfitchet station strikes a balance between the practical and the convenient. The station is keenly focused on accessibility, ensuring that step-free access is available to all platforms. However, it’s important to note a short walk is needed to switch between them. It’s a Category B2 station, indicating some areas may require assistance for accessibility, and an assistance meeting point is available at the ticket office to facilitate smoother travel for passengers requiring additional help.
Travelers can take advantage of ticket machines for seamless travel experience, including online ticket collection at accessible machines. The opening hours for the ticket office are Monday to Saturday from 6 AM to 1 PM, and on Sundays from 8 AM to 3 PM. For enhanced convenience, smartcard validators are available to speed up your journey, and customers will find clear information on departure and arrival screens, as well as through announcements.
Though perhaps lacking in dining or shopping options, this station doesn’t compromise on essential services—CCTV ensures security, and the stations offer free public Wi-Fi to keep you connected on the go. While the station does not feature waiting lounges, basic seating and sheltered waiting rooms are provided during weekday mornings to accommodate all passengers comfortably.
